Hindu Advocates Demand Safety and Religious Freedom On Capitol Hill
The Coalition of Hindus of North America (CoHNA) brought together over 100 Hindu delegates from 17 states to address growing concerns about safety and religious discrimination during their 4th Annual Hindu Day of Advocacy in Washington D.C. The event highlighted the increasing challenges faced by Hindu Americans, including temple attacks, campus bullying, and systemic bias against the community.
